How To Fix S_ARC_LCM_MES024 - Cannot determine the origin of the object &1 &2 &3


S_ARC_LCM_MES024 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: S_ARC_LCM_MES - Message Class for Legal Case Management (Subcomponent)

  • Message number: 024

  • Message text: Cannot determine the origin of the object &1 &2 &3

    The SAP error message S_ARC_LCM_MES024 with the description "Cannot determine the origin of the object &1 &2 &3" typically occurs in the context of SAP Landscape Management (LaMa) or SAP Archiving and Data Management. This error indicates that the system is unable to identify the source or origin of a specific object, which can be a result of various issues.
    Causes:
    
    Missing Metadata: The object in question may not have the necessary metadata or information that links it to its origin.
    Corrupted Object: The object might be corrupted or improperly configured, leading to the inability to trace its origin.
    System 
    Configuration Issues: There may be configuration issues within the SAP system that prevent it from correctly identifying the object. Transport Issues: If the object was transported from another system, there might have been issues during the transport process that led to missing information.
